Commit 63f6f8af by tungnq

TODO: Đã hoàn thiện được componet chip trong email input fix được vùng giao diện…

TODO: Đã hoàn thiện được componet chip trong email input fix được vùng giao diện chết do wapper tạo ra không còn chỉ nhấn vào title mới sang được chế độ show input
parent a0073857
Subproject commit c95f83687e728b84c9eb4df75e9a89ad0afb1b1a
...@@ -52,6 +52,21 @@ const styles = StyleSheet.create({ ...@@ -52,6 +52,21 @@ const styles = StyleSheet.create({
iconClose:{ iconClose:{
width:15, width:15,
height:15 height:15
},
inputContainer:{
height:35,
flexDirection:'row',
alignItems:'center',
borderBottomWidth:1,
borderColor:R.colors.blue4,
borderRadius:5,
},
input:{
padding:0,
paddingHorizontal:10,
paddingVertical:0
} }
}) })
......
import React from 'react'; import React from 'react';
import {Text, View, TouchableOpacity, StyleSheet, Image} from 'react-native'; import {Text, View, TouchableOpacity, StyleSheet, Image, TextInput} from 'react-native';
import styles from './style'; import styles from './style';
import R from '../../../assets/R'; import R from '../../../assets/R';
import Button from '../../../components/Button'; import Button from '../../../components/Button';
...@@ -31,7 +31,6 @@ const renderHeader = () => { ...@@ -31,7 +31,6 @@ const renderHeader = () => {
style={styles.container}> style={styles.container}>
{renderHeader()} {renderHeader()}
<View style={styles.body}> <View style={styles.body}>
<EmailChipInput <EmailChipInput
title="To" title="To"
delimiters={dataList} delimiters={dataList}
...@@ -41,13 +40,84 @@ const renderHeader = () => { ...@@ -41,13 +40,84 @@ const renderHeader = () => {
chipTextStyle={{ color:R.colors.black }} chipTextStyle={{ color:R.colors.black }}
containerStyle={{ containerStyle={{
borderBottomWidth:1, borderBottomWidth:1,
borderColor: R.colors.blue4, borderColor: R.colors.grayBorderInputTextHeader,
borderRadius: 5, borderRadius: 5,
marginBottom:10
}} }}
chipImage={ chipImage={
<Image source={R.images.icCancel} style={styles.iconClose} tintColor={R.colors.black}/> <Image source={R.images.icCancel} style={styles.iconClose} tintColor={R.colors.black}/>
} }
/> />
<EmailChipInput
title="CC"
delimiters={dataList}
entries={chip}
onSubmit={handleChange}
chipContainerStyle={{ backgroundColor: R.colors.blue4}}
chipTextStyle={{ color:R.colors.black }}
containerStyle={{
borderBottomWidth:1,
borderColor: R.colors.grayBorderInputTextHeader,
borderRadius: 5,
marginBottom:10
}}
chipImage={
<Image source={R.images.icCancel} style={styles.iconClose} tintColor={R.colors.black}/>
}
/>
<EmailChipInput
title="BCC"
delimiters={dataList}
entries={chip}
onSubmit={handleChange}
chipContainerStyle={{ backgroundColor: R.colors.blue4}}
chipTextStyle={{ color:R.colors.black }}
containerStyle={{
borderBottomWidth:1,
borderColor: R.colors.grayBorderInputTextHeader,
borderRadius: 5,
marginBottom:10
}}
chipImage={
<Image source={R.images.icCancel} style={styles.iconClose} tintColor={R.colors.black}/>
}
/>
<EmailChipInput
title="From"
delimiters={dataList}
entries={chip}
onSubmit={handleChange}
chipContainerStyle={{ backgroundColor: R.colors.blue4}}
chipTextStyle={{ color:R.colors.black }}
containerStyle={{
borderBottomWidth:1,
borderColor: R.colors.grayBorderInputTextHeader,
borderRadius: 5,
marginBottom:10
}}
chipImage={
<Image source={R.images.icCancel} style={styles.iconClose} tintColor={R.colors.black}/>
}
/>
<View style={styles.inputContainer}>
<Text>
Subject
</Text>
<TextInput
placeholder="Subject"
style={styles.input}
/>
</View>
<View style={styles.inputContainer}>
<Text>
Content
</Text>
<TextInput
placeholder="Content"
style={styles.input}
/>
</View>
</View> </View>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ment